Description
The Pellet Gun described is an air rifle that uses pellets to shoot projectiles. It is a break barrel rifle that has a single cocking system and a single shot. It has a precision rifled steel barrel outside and comes with a manual and a Micro adjustable rear-sight for both windage and elevation. The sights are TRUGLO fiber optic sights with contrasting fiber colors. The rifle also has a rubber butt pad for recoil absorption.

Specification
Item:LB600
Calibre:4.5 mm
Muzzle Velocity: 550fps
Overall Length: 1090mm
Safety:Yes
Stock: Polymer Plastic

A pellet is a non-spherical projectile designed to be fired from an air gun. Air gun pellets differ from bullets and shot used in firearms because of the pressures encountered: airguns operate at pressures as low as 50 atmospheres,while firearms operate at thousands of atmospheres. Airguns generally use a slightly undersized projectile that is designed to obturate upon shooting so as to seal the bore, and engage the rifling firearms have sufficient pressure to force a slightly oversized bullet to fit the bore in order to form a tight seal. Since pellets may be shot through a smoothbore barrel, they are often designed to be inherently stable, much like the Foster slugs used in smoothbore shotguns
